Oracle expdp/impdp解説

oracle expdp impdpe8a7a3e8aaac

Oracleのデータベース管理者にとって、expdpとimpdpは必須のツールであり、データのエクスポートやインポートを行う場合には不可欠の存在です。これらのコマンドを使用することで、大量のデータを速やかに移行させることができます。しかし、パラメーターやオプションの指定方法、エラーハンドリングなど、使いこなすには技術が必要です。本稿では、expdpとimpdpの基本的な使い方から、実践的なテクニックまでを解説し、データベース管理者の方々の業務効率化をサポートします。

hqdefault

Oracle expdp/impdp解説の基礎知識

Oracleのexpdp/impdpコマンドは、データベースの移行やバックアップ、復元などの目的で使用するexport/importツールです。このツールを使用することで、データベースのロジカル・バックアップや移行を効率的に行うことができます。

expdpコマンドの基本的な使い方

expdpコマンドは、データベースのエクスポートを行うために使用します。expdpコマンドの基本的な構文は、以下の通りです。 expdp username/password@sid DIRECTORY=directory name DUMPFILE=dumpfile name LOGFILE=logfile name このコマンドでは、usernameはエクスポートするデータベースのユーザー名、passwordはパスワード、sidはインスタンス名、directory nameはエクスポートするディレクトリー名、dumpfile nameはダンプファイル名、logfile nameはログファイル名を指定します。

パラメーター説明
usernameエクスポートするデータベースのユーザー名
passwordパスワード
sidインスタンス名
DIRECTORYエクスポートするディレクトリー名
DUMPFILEダンプファイル名
LOGFILEログファイル名

impdpコマンドの基本的な使い方

impdpコマンドは、エクスポートされたデータをインポートするために使用します。impdpコマンドの基本的な構文は、以下の通りです。 impdp username/password@sid DIRECTORY=directory name DUMPFILE=dumpfile name LOGFILE=logfile name このコマンドでは、usernameはインポートするデータベースのユーザー名、passwordはパスワード、sidはインスタンス名、directory nameはインポートするディレクトリー名、dumpfile nameはダンプファイル名、logfile nameはログファイル名を指定します。

SQL整形ツールをコマンドラインで作成!

expdp/impdpコマンドの利点

expdp/impdpコマンドを使用する利点は、以下の通りです。 高速な移行:expdp/impdpコマンドを使用することで、データベースの移行を高速に行うことができます。 簡単なバックアップ:expdp/impdpコマンドを使用することで、データベースのバックアップを簡単に行うことができます。 高機能なロギング:expdp/impdpコマンドを使用することで、高機能なロギングを行うことができます。

expdp/impdpコマンドの注意点

expdp/impdpコマンドを使用する際の注意点は、以下の通りです。 パラメーターの指定:expdp/impdpコマンドを使用する際には、正しいパラメーターを指定する必要があります。 ディレクトリーの指定:expdp/impdpコマンドを使用する際には、正しいディレクトリーを指定する必要があります。 データベースのバージョン:expdp/impdpコマンドを使用する際には、データベースのバージョンを確認する必要があります。

expdp/impdpコマンドのトラブルシューティング

expdp/impdpコマンドを使用する際のトラブルシューティングは、以下の通りです。 エラーメッセージの確認:expdp/impdpコマンドを使用する際には、エラーメッセージを確認する必要があります。 ログファイルの確認:expdp/impdpコマンドを使用する際には、ログファイルを確認する必要があります。 データベースの設定の確認:expdp/impdpコマンドを使用する際には、データベースの設定を確認する必要があります。

詳細情報

Oracleのexpdp/impdpは何ですか?

expdpimpdpは、Oracle Databaseのデータをエクスポートやインポートするためのコマンドライン・ツールです。expdpは、データベースのオブジェクトやデータをエクスポートするために使用され、 impdp は、エクスポートされたデータをインポートするために使用されます。これらのツールを使用することで、データベースの移行やバックアップ、データの同期化などを行うことができます。

プリザンター: 異なる環境へのデータベースリストア

expdp/impdpのメリットは何ですか?

expdpimpdpを使用することで、データベースの移行やバックアップ、データの同期化などを効率的に行うことができます。expdpは、データベースのオブジェクトやデータを nhanhly エクスポートすることができ、 impdp は、エクスポートされたデータを高速にインポートすることができます。また、エクスポートされたデータは、圧縮や暗号化によってセキュリティーを確保することができます。

expdp/impdpのパラメーターの設定方法は?

expdpimpdpのパラメーターの設定方法は、コマンドライン・オプションやパラメーターファイルを使用して行うことができます。expdpでは、 tablesschemas などのパラメーターを指定することで、エクスポートする対象を指定することができます。また、 impdp では、 tablesremap などのパラメーターを指定することで、インポートする対象やルールを指定することができます。

expdp/impdpのエラー対応方法は?

expdpimpdpのエラー対応方法は、エラーメッセージやログファイルを確認することで、エラーの原因を特定することができます。expdpでは、 log パラメーターを指定することで、エラーログを出力することができますまた、 impdp では、 log パラメーターを指定することで、エラーログを出力することができます。エラーの原因を特定した後、対処方法を決定し、エラーを解消することができます。

SQLマスターへの道!NULLとunknownを使いこなすための考え方